| it happens randomly...I could be in the middle of a drill plunge and my feed rate will go from 14 ipm to 0 ipm and the machine will say "Feed-Rate Stop" and the blue cycle stop light will flash. Then in the middle of milling a slot in the x-axis, I have my feed-rate set to 20 ipm it will do the same. Sometime I turn the feed-rate knob to 150% to get it to move again and the feed will show up about half of what's programmed. Thanks for your input, |

| What about the clocks board? I was testing the feed rate knob calibration per the maintenance manaul method. When I'm in MDI mode with M49 (Feed Rate Pot Disabled) test...it traverses the same rate both ways When I enter M48 (Feed Rate Pot Enabled)...It's no where near close at 100% I played with the R19 pot on the clock board and only got some gain back... maybe the pot went bad??? Just some ideas I played with today. I don't know if this is the dead ringer but let me know your thoughts. Thanks |

It was the clock card. I checked the feed rate pot it was ok. The keyboard interface card and finally replaced the clock card with immediate success...dialed everything in and I'm back in business...yea!!!
